Campaign Spotlight: The Coca-Cola “Share a Coke” Experience
Perhaps the most famous Coca-Cola personalised campaign to date, the “Share a Coke” campaign is a global benchmark in emotional branding and user engagement.
Concept:
Replace the Coca-Cola logo on bottles with common first names.
Encourage people to find bottles with their name, share photos, and gift personalized bottles.
Use QR codes on the labels to lead customers to mobile experiences.
How QR Codes enhanced it:
Scan-to-Personalize: Customers could scan a QR code and input their own name or a friend’s name, generating a digital Coke bottle to share on social media.
Geo-targeted Content: Based on scanning location, users received customized content and regional campaign tie-ins.
Social Sharing: QR codes linked to Snapchat lenses, Facebook integrations, and even name-matching games.
This campaign wasn’t just about selling soda. It was about creating micro-moments of joy at a global scale. The QR code was the gateway.
Personalization at Scale: How QR Made It Possible
One of the most impressive aspects of Coca-Cola’s strategy was its ability to scale personalization without sacrificing user experience. Here's how they achieved that with QR codes:
1. Dynamic QR Code Integration
Each bottle featured a unique dynamic QR code, which allowed:
Real-time updates to landing pages
Campaign A/B testing by region
Easy modification of linked content

2. Localized Experiences
Depending on the user’s scan location:
They were shown region-specific promotions.
Local languages and dialects were auto-detected.
Cultural relevance was maintained across 70+ countries.
3. User-Generated Content (UGC) via QR Activation
Coca-Cola encouraged customers to:
Share their personalized bottles on social media
Use branded hashtags
Participate in challenges activated via QR scans
This turned consumers into brand ambassadors—and all through a tiny code.
